    Cablevision to Add 2 New VOD Channels

    ADVERTS 1
    According to
    CableRant.com




    CableRant has just learned that Cablevision has reached a deal to carry Starz On Demand and Encore On Demand. The channels will be a 2 for 1 deal. That means you get both for $4.95 a month. Based on Cablevisions current channel model, we expect Starz On Demand to be on channel 339 and Encore On Demand to be on channel 349.

    No definitive launch date yet, but late April seems like a likely launch date. Rest assured that CableRant will post the launch date once it is made available.
